CMA CH. 32

QuestionAnswer
urine suspected of having high levels of what substance should be stored in a dark place before testing? Bilirubin
A cloudy urine specimen may be the result of what ? Crystals
what condition could lead to a blue-green colored urine? Pseudomonas infection
if a urine specimen cannot be analyzed within one hour, what is the best course of action? refrigerate the specimen
casts in a urine specimen develop in what part of the urinary tract? kidney
A medical assistant instructs a patient to collect a first morning specimen for what type of test? pregnancy, culture, and for possible UTI and protein
what is one of the detachable signs of Renal disease? proteinuria
The specific gravity of a urine specimen reads 1035. This value is considered to be what ? abnormally high
using a urine dipstick test on a urine specimen from a female with a UTI, which test will most likely be positive? Nitrite and leukocyte esterase
you open a urine sample for testing and immediately detect a fruity odor which test result do you expect to be elevated using a urine dipstick? Ketones

A 24 hour urine sample is ordered to determine what? creatine clearance rates
what is one of the first detectable signs of liver disease? Bilirubinuria
A child whose urine smells like wet fur, most likely would diagnose with what? (PKU) Phenylalanine
A CLIA-Waived urine pregnancy test result can detect hCG as early as what? One week after implantation or 4 to 5 days before a missed period
_____ are tubular structures found in the urine and composed mainly of mucoprotein produced in the kidney Casts
A small amount of what is always present in normal urine ? Urobilinogen
in the microscopic observation of urine, sediment yeast, most resembles what? Red blood cells
The pigment that is responsible for the color of urine is called what? Urochrome
what is the most common test method used for urine pregnancy test testing? lateral flow immunoassay
what could lead to an amber colored urine? dehydration

which substance were found in urine may indicate kidney damage? Protein
_____ is Analyte that is the end products of that metabolism and detected in the urine samples of patients with uncontrolled diabetes testing programs. Ketone
what urine specimens are used in diabete screenings and for home diabetes testing programs? 2 hour post prandial urine specimens
polyuria is common in what clinical situations? diabetes mellitus
The specific gravity of most urine samples fall between what? 1.010 and 1.025
which cells are usually oval and may show budding? (they are common in urine of diabetic patients) yeast cells
which urinary cast is often present when a person has glomerulonephritis? Red blood cell casts
what is a common finding in cystitis and in individual passing kidney stones? hematuria
an ammonia or putrid smell, and the urine can be caused by what? infection
A urine reagent dipstick is highly sensitive to what? urinary albumin
